Job Description Overview

Power Generation operates and maintains hydroelectric, fossil, solar, and battery storage facilities, providing approximately 5,300 megawatts of generating capacity to California. The team is dedicated to delivering safe, reliable, and cost‑effective generation in an environmentally responsible manner.

Position Summary

This associate‑level Electrical Project Engineer is the first step in a progression series. The role provides engineering, project management, and technical support to O&M staff for small to medium capital and expense improvements to power generation and infrastructure facilities. Projects are typically discipline‑specific, limited to moderate complexity, and include upgrades or replacements of turbine/generator, boiler, auxiliary equipment, or minor civil water conveyance improvements.

Job Responsibilities
  • Fully understand Power Generation safety program and requirements; look for and resolve unsafe situations, model safe behavior, and contribute to safety programs.
  • Actively participate on a small number of Power Gen project teams as discipline engineer or project manager, coordinating activities with other disciplines.
  • Provide design criteria and calculations; ensure proper checking, design reviews, approvals, and documentation.
  • Investigate resources required to complete engineering and project tasks.
  • Prepare project forecast, track progress, update as needed, and provide periodic updates.
  • Under direction, review and approve project material procurement lists, vendor drawings, equipment specification updates, and engineering material requests.
  • Provide construction support, evaluate and recommend field construction problem resolution, support start‑up tests, and conduct field inspections as assigned.
  • Procure long‑lead time material for assigned projects, working with more experienced engineers and project managers.
  • Ensure all drawings are updated to reflect as‑built conditions and manage field design changes.
  • Provide technical direction and oversight to consultants and contractors, ensuring quality checking of all work.
  • Provide technical assessments and/or project management services for operating and maintenance problems.
  • Respond promptly to facility failures to support assessment and corrective actions.
  • Serve as the “on‑call supervisor” on a periodic basis to support O&M.
  • Support more experienced engineers and project managers with traditional project management services for small to medium projects, including developing scope, establishing and leading teams, obtaining stakeholder concurrence, maintaining documentation, negotiating contracts, communicating status, and ensuring quality standards.
  • Other duties as assigned related to engineering and project management.
Qualifications

Minimum Qualifications

  • 4‑year BS degree in Electrical Engineering from an accredited U.S. institution (or equivalent from outside the U.S.).
  • Successful completion of the NCES FE Exam and submission of documentation for the California E.I.T. examination within 150 days of hiring.
  • At least 18 months of engineering and/or project management experience with demonstrated performance in a related industry, or demonstrated skill development and performance in Power Gen’s EIT program, or completion of PG&E’s college new‑hire program.

Desired Qualifications

  • BS in Electrical Engineering preferred.
  • Current and active California PE license desired.
  • Ability to apply basic engineering and/or project management principles and theory.
  • Demonstrated ability to identify information needed to solve a problem, gather and organize information systematically, develop simple analysis, and produce basic reports.
  • Basic understanding of the utility industry, design requirements, and industry standards; proven ability to develop simple designs and specifications.
